Stored Value Signs Prepaid Card Agreement With Wrestling Group

Stored Value Solutions last week announced an agreement with World Wrestling Entertainment Inc. to provide both regular and promotional prepaid gift cards. Stored Value both issues the cards and processes the card transactions.

Consumers can purchase the proprietary cards at World Wrestling’s Web site and only use them to initiate purchases from the site. The cards are available in denominations of $10, $25, $50, $75 and $100. World Wrestling charges $2 for standard shipping.

“The initial plan for the first part of the rollout was to only have online acceptance,” says Keith Sorrels, Stored Value senior vice president of sales. Sorrels is not aware of World Wrestling’s future plans for the cards.

World Wrestling did not provide immediate comment about the agreement, but Sorrels says the company had wanted to offer a gift card for some time. “They really wanted to use something that would help drive additional sales and additional customers, and that’s pretty much what gift card programs are intended to do,” he tells PaymentsSource.

The wrestling organization can use the promotional gift cards to help encourage consumers to buy merchandise, Sorrels says. “We’re seeing [other merchants] do promotions like, ‘buy $100 worth of [merchandise] or gift cards and you’ll get a $25 gift card for free,’” he adds. World Wrestling has no such promotions at the time, according to its Web site.

Promotional gift cards are gaining traction with merchants because of the struggling economy, Sorrels says. “The economy has put everybody in a real tough spot, and this is a way to drive customer traffic through stores, restaurants, entertainment venues and entities like [World Wrestling],” he adds.
